Auctioneer reserves the right to add, delete, or modify any item, lot, photograph or description in the auction until the close of the auction. BIDS: The auction will use a maximum bidding system. This makes bidding more convenient and less time consuming. Your account will bid for you using the 'minimum bid increment' until it reaches your maximum bid. You don't have to bid again every time someone outbids you until the current winning bid is above your 'Max Bid'. For example: You place a bid on an auction item which has a current high bid of $1,000 by entering the maximum amount you're willing to pay for the item (New Max Bid = $2,000). Your account will place a bid of $1,200 on your behalf ($1,000 current winning bid + $200 minimum bid increment). If someone else bids $1,400. Your account will automatically bid $1,600 on your behalf. Your account will continue to bid for you (using the minimum bid increments) until you reach your 'New Max Bid = $2,000'. If the current winning bid is more than your 'Max Bid', your account will not bid again for you (i.e. If someone else bids $2,200). You can change your New Max Bid until the auction closes. The seller and other bidders cannot see your New Max Bid. AUCTION CLOSING DATE(S) AND TIMES: Auctions with multiple lots will have "Staggered Closing' times. Bidding will close for the first lot number at the specified date and time. The rest of the lots will close one at a time in numerical order after an amount of time that is set by the auctioneer. The Shayla Bee Fund is a Spencer, Iowa 501c3 Non-Profit that assists responsible, working class families with a child in medical crisis. Shayla Bee serves a 10 county area in Northwest Iowa - Osceola, Dickinson, Emmet, Kossuth, O'Brien, Clay, Palo Alto, Cherokee, Buena Vista and Pocahontas - providing financial aid with an initial donation as well as emotional support. For families with more ongoing medical need, they can provide additional financial aid under the "Greatest Needs Program." In the most tragic circumstances, Shayla Bee provides assistance with funeral related expenses. Since April of 2007, 227 Shayla Bee families have been served; 24 of those are Shayla Bee Angels. The revenue needed to help these families comes from event based fundraising and voluntary donations.
